Fox Never Wanted To Come To The City Ground

Some you win and some you lose and in the case of Daniel Fox becoming Billy Davies' 10th signing of the summer, we lost. That's only my opinion, as I really rated the guy, but apparently the Reds' boss is none too concerned at losing out on one of his targets.

The reason for Davies being so laid back about the whole affair, is he sees midfielder Chris Cohen, as the ideal man to fill the left back spot at the club. Cohen played in that position during the friendly game with Sporting Lisbon earlier this month and managed to impress.

Whether Cohen makes the number 3 shirt his own remains to be seen, but one thing we do know, is that Daniel Fox was never coming to the City Ground. That isn't because we failed to bid enough, because Forest matched the bid put on the table by Celtic and even offered more money up front to Coventry to land him. Fox though, was set on a move to the SPL and the chance to play European football next season. We can't be blame the lad for that I suppose.

The question now, is will we see Cohen move from midfield to defence? Billy Davies seems to think he will. Todays' game with neighbours Notts County could have gone some way to providing an answer, but unfortunately, he didn't make the squad.
